No doubt the Government of Canada strategic plan will be of interest especially to Canadians, but the areas of focus should be of interest to governments and institutions worldwide. "Each area of focus details specific actions and activities that are underway or that represent new enterprise directions.

  • Service IT introduces the use of cloud computing, information-sharing platforms, and technologies and tools to manage IT service delivery and improve client satisfaction.
  • Secure IT focuses on layered defences to reduce exposure to cyber threats, increased awareness and understanding to manage these threats, and protective measures to enable the secure processing and sharing of data and information across government.
  • Manage IT presents a strengthened governance approach, the evolution of IT management practices, processes and tools, and a focus on innovation as well as sustainability.
  • Work IT introduces actions to build a high-performing IT workforce and a modern workplace that provides public service employees with the tools they need to do their jobs."

These are also probably areas of priority for my own organization and for educational institutions worldwide.
